From the Merriam-Webster dictionary, a veteran is an old soldier of long service. A forum veteran (often just called a veteran or a vet; plural veterans or vets) is simply a member of an online community that has stuck around in that community for a long time and is usually quite knowledgeable regarding the community's members, history, etc.
Furthermore, forum veterans are often characterized as having fairly large post counts and being highly respected and/or well-known within their community (the latter depending on the size of said community).
Also, in some communities they are referred to as old-timers (especially after they refer to past events being "back in the day," etc)...
